The Kaveri River holds immense cultural and spiritual significance for the people of Kodagu, and its presence is intertwined with many Kodagu festivals. The river is believed to be sacred, and several festivals, including Kaveri Sankramana, are celebrated near its banks. These festivals are a time for the community to express their reverence for the river and its life-sustaining qualities.
